Pre-Operative Preparation



Before undertaking cataract surgical procedure, your eye doctor will certainly offer you with detailed directions for pre-operative preparation. These instructions might consist of standards on fasting prior to the surgical treatment, as well as information on any type of medications you must readjust or continue taking. It's important to follow these guidelines thoroughly to make sure the procedure goes efficiently and your recuperation is successful.

Furthermore, your physician may recommend you to schedule transport to and from the medical center, as you will not be able to drive quickly after the procedure. Make certain to have an accountable grown-up accompany you on the day of surgical procedure to give support and aid.

Sometimes, you may need to go through certain pre-operative tests to analyze your eye wellness and make certain the surgical treatment can continue as prepared. These examinations might consist of gauging the sizes and shape of your eye, checking for any type of underlying conditions, and evaluating your general health to decrease any dangers connected with the procedure.

Operation Summary



When going through cataract surgical treatment, the operation generally entails eliminating the cloudy lens and changing it with a clear synthetic lens to recover vision. This treatment is done under local anesthesia, implying you'll be conscious yet your eye will certainly be numbed to avoid any type of discomfort.

The surgeon will certainly make a tiny laceration in your eye and usage ultrasound technology to separate the cloudy lens, which is after that delicately suctioned out. Post-Operative Recuperation



After cataract surgery, you'll be advised on just how to look after your eye throughout the post-operative recovery duration. It's vital to adhere to these directions faithfully to make certain a smooth healing process. Your eye might be covered with a safety guard or spot promptly after the surgical procedure to prevent any unintentional rubbing or stress on the operated eye. You may also need to make use of prescribed eye drops to aid in healing and stop infection.

Throughout the first recuperation period, you may experience some light discomfort, itching, or watering of the eye, which is normal. It's necessary to avoid arduous tasks, flexing over, or lifting hefty objects to protect against any type of pressure on the eye. You ought to additionally go to follow-up visits with your eye specialist to monitor your progress and resolve any concerns.

As your eye remains to heal over the adhering to weeks, your vision will slowly improve. It's necessary to hold your horses during this recuperation period and enable your eye to completely heal prior to returning to regular activities. If you experience any sudden changes in vision, extreme discomfort, or other worrying symptoms, contact your eye doctor immediately for further examination.
